Utjecaj pasmine, pariteta i laktacije na koncentraciju PAG i progesterona tijekom gravidnosti Sanskih i Burskih koza
The aim of the study was to investigate role of breed, parity and lactation on PAG and progesterone profiles in pregnant saanen and boer goats. All saanen goats were in lactation and milked twice daily till the last trimester of pregnancy. All boer goats were separated from previous kidds and had no milk production. We had two herds of goats, boer goats (n=25) and saanen goats (n=22). We subdivided herds in 2 subgroups each: pluriparous pregnant (boer goats n=17, saanen goats n=14) and primiparous pregnant goats (boer goats n=8, saanen goats n=8). We monitored natural mating of all goats during november 2006. We monitored pregnancy 35 days after mating and monthly later to follow fetal development and detect embrionic mortality using ultrasound probe. The fetuses were identified, counted by ultrasound and later the numbers were compared with the kidding rate. Only goats who kidded at the end of the study were taken in final consideration and used in study. Blood samples (10 ml) were collected from the jugular vein in heparinized vacutainer tubes at weeks 0, 1, 2, 3, 4, 6, 8, 10, 12, 14, 16, 18, and 20 after mating and on the day of parturition. Plasma was removed by centrifugation (at 1500 g for 15 min) immediately after collection and stored at -20°C until assayed for PAG and progesterone. Level of progesterone and PAG in sera samples was determined using standard RIA method. PAG was determined by method described by Zoli and modified by Beckers. Progesterone was determined using standard procedure with conjugated steroids (Coat-A-Count TKPG, Diagnostic Product Corporation) without preincubation. The 125I in the pellet was quantified using gamma counter (LKB Wallac 1261 Multigamma counter, LKB, Turku, Finland) with a counting efficiency of 75%. All samples were analysed in duplicate with middle value like result and all suspect results were repeated. Program Statistica and ANOVA to perform variance analysis and linear correlations were used. PAG and progesterone level were compared between primiparous and pluriparous groups according to breed, parity and lactation differences. Progesterone and PAG level curve was significantly higher in pregnant pluriparous goats of both breeds comparing to summarized results for both primiparous group (p<0, 05). Number of kidds didn't differ between all four groups (2, 4 and 2, 6 for saanen groups versus 2, 6 and 2, 8 kidds for boer groups) and couldn't influence progesterone nor PAG level. Primiparous goats of both breeds had statistically significant higher individual variations (maximum and minimum) for both parameters (progesterone and PAG) during pregnancy (p<0, 05). We compared levels of progesterone and PAG from lactating saanen goats with pluriparous nonlactating boer goats in the same stage of pregnancy and didn't find any significant difference. We concluded that parity influences both level of progesterone and PAG in pregnant goats of both breeds but lactation and breed had no significance.
